How to Prepare for Back to Dance

September is one of the busiest times in the dance year. Planning ahead will save you and your dancers many headaches, so check out this list of things you might want to get done in time for the beginning of the dance year.

Uniform and Grooming Requirements

This is a big one. Ensuring that your uniform requirements are finalized well before September allows students and parents to purchase any items they need in time to start classes. When considering uniform requirements, it’s important to think about bodywear, shoes, and accessories that you may want for each level and style of dance.

Once these requirements have been nailed down, make sure that parents can find them easily either by sending out an email, putting them onto the studio website, posting them in the studio, or handing out requirement sheets in class. Perhaps using more than one of these suggestions will help things run even more smoothly. Putting some thought into whether you want hair to be up in a bun, ponytail, or whether you feel it doesn’t matter are all things that could make the September madness not feel so overwhelming. Consider policies on things like jewellery and nail polish in class as well.

In-Studio Boutique

Having a fully-stocked boutique heading into September will help parents and dancers have a smoother time starting class as well as bring in additional revenue. Stocking your required uniforms in your studio presents an opportunity to make a large profit, but can also be stressful if there’s a larger rush than expected. Make sure to have an ordering system already set in-place so that you can take orders for your clients when you sell out.

Fall Order Program

Available exclusively to SWP members, the Fall Order Program is designed specifically to help studio boutiques get ready for the beginning of the dance year. By placing an order mid-June you’ll be able to receive up to 50% off of retail prices on dancewear. Orders will ship out so that you receive stock between August 1-15, ensuring that your boutique is ready for September. The minimum order is $850, and is available to be paid in 3 installments:

  • 25% when order is placed
  • 25% when order ships from our warehouse to you
  • Remaining 50% by mid-September
